Docker Joins the Agentic AI Foundation

Today, the Linux Foundation launched the Agentic AI Foundation with three founding projects: Anthropic’s Model Context Protocol (MCP), Block’s goose agent framework, and OpenAI’s AGENTS.md standard.

The foundation brings together the companies building the infrastructure layer for agents: Anthropic, Block, OpenAI, Amazon, Google, Microsoft, Cloudflare, and Bloomberg, alongside key tooling and platform companies. 

Docker is joining as a Gold member.

From Open Source to Production

The timing reflects how quickly the space has matured. A year ago, MCP launched as an open source project from Anthropic, solving a specific problem: how AI systems connect to tools and data. It’s now running on 10,000+ public servers and adopted across Claude, ChatGPT, Cursor, Copilot, VS Code, and Gemini.

Six months ago, companies started deploying agents that take real actions, triggering builds, accessing databases, modifying infrastructure, executing workflows. That shift from prototype to production created new questions around protocols and governance.
Today, foundational protocols that helped answer those questions, protocols like MCP, are moving to the Linux Foundation under the same governance structure that stewards Linux and PyTorch.

Why Neutral Governance Matters

When infrastructure becomes critical, developers won’t build on protocols that could change arbitrarily. And larger teams and enterprises want shared standards.

Over the past year we’ve partnered with Anthropic, Block, and other key players in the AI ecosystem to help create and embrace standards like MCP, Goose, and AGENTS.md. The Agentic AI Foundation creates a structure for the industry to unite behind these standards, building an ecosystem of interoperable tools that benefit developers.

Docker is excited to join as an active Gold member to drive innovation in developer-first, secure tools across our ecosystem.

What Happens Next

The protocols exist. Adoption is happening. The foundation ensures these protocols evolve transparently, with input from everyone building on them.

Docker helped build that structure for applications. Now we’re doing it for agents.
